Abstract

Performance monitoring in optical networks will be a challenging task in the future. Fast provisioning and restoration of transparent paths in DWDM networks will require reliable and cost efficient methods for performance monitoring in the optical domain without interrupting the client connections. Performance monitoring in transparent and configurable optical networks is discussed. A compact optical performance monitor for transparent dense wavelength division multiplex (DWDM) networks is demonstrated. This device can be used to assess the signal quality in terms of the Q-factor independently of data format and line rate and without additional costly equipment. The device is tested in a transparent and configurable all-optical DWDM network of the field trial `KomNet' under real world conditions. The device and the results of field trials are described in detail.
